I was vaguely aware of New Balance shoes when I was told that I should be wearing B width shoes rather than the D width shoes I had been buying all of my life. The next time I bought athletic shoes, I found that New Balance appears to be one of the few sneaker companies offering their products in narrow sizes. New Balance shoes are typically offered in a range of widths from B or D to 4E, but some models are offered in widths of up to 6E.
While shoe giant Nike, with about ten times the annual revenue of New Balance, has built its reputation on the endorsements of athletes such as Michael Jordan and Bo Jackson, New Balance originally built its reputation on word-of-mouth or local sports fairs, and has since adopted the slogan ndorsed by No One?to reflect the fact that New Balance currently has no paid endorsements by athletes.

In 1906, William J. Riley founded the New Balance Arch Support Company to manufacture arch supports and other accessories to improve shoe fit. In 1934,Beats By Dre Studio, top New Balance salesman Arthur Hall became Riley partner. Hall had been very successful marketing the company products to people whose jobs required them to spend a lot of time on their feet.
In 1961, after Hall son-in-law and daughter had taken over the company,Louis Vuitton Handbags, New Balance introduced the world first running shoe made with a ripple sole, which was also the first running shoe available in multiple widths. That shoe,Coach Outlet Store Online, called the rackster,?became popular among running coaches and led to a growing reputation for New Balance in producing innovative and specialized footwear.

In 1972, Jim Davis bought New Balance, which at the time consisted of half a dozen people producing thirty pairs of shoes per day. Davis timing turned out to be perfect,coach outlet store online, as running took the U.S. by storm in the 1970s. In 1975,ray ban clubmaster, Tom Fleming won the New York City Marathon in a pair of New Balance shoes.
Davis wife Anne joined the company in 1978 and they expanded New Balance into a global company. In the same year, the same model New Balance shoe as worn by Tom Fleming was named the number one running shoe by Runner World magazine. This helped to reaffirm the company reputation among serious athletes.

In 1985, New Balance attempted to compete with Nike for the basketball shoe market by signing basketball star James Worthy and adding his name to a line of sneakers. However,Gucci Scarpe, New Balance had a difficult time in the basketball shoe market,Coach Outlet Store, leading them to drop all production of such sneakers. This also led New Balance back to its successful campaign of concentrating on producing good shoes, and to the adoption of the slogan that makes up the title of this article.
